| Objective:To explore the risk factors of gastrointestinal involvement in hospitalized children with Henoch-Schonlein purpura in our hospital,and preliminarily construct the risk prediction model.Methods:The medical records of children with Henoch-Schonlein purpura who were hospitalized in the Fourth People’s Hospital of Yunnan Province from January2018 to December 2020 were collected.According to the inclusion criteria and exclusion criteria,192 cases were screened,and Excel 2016 was used to accurately and detailedly record the data of each child.According to the collected data,192 children with Henoch-Schonlein Purpura were divided into gastrointestinal involvement group and gastrointestinal non-involvement group according to the manifestations of digestive system involvement.The differences in gender,age,nationality,onset season,inducement,clinical characteristics,and laboratory examination between the two groups were compared and analyzed.Count data to choose the number of cases,digestive tract damage group and no digestive tract damage group comparison between the choice of?~2 test.The measurement data are selected to indicate that when the measurement data conform to the normal distribution,the t test of two independent samples is selected for comparison of the differences between groups.If the measurement data do not conform to the normal distribution,the rank-based nonparametric test is selected for comparison.When P<0.05,the difference was statistically significant,stepwise Logistic regression analysis.The predictive model was established according to the results of multivariate Logistic regression analysis,and ROC curve was drawn to evaluate the predictive efficiency of the model.Results:A total of 192 children with Henoch-Schonlein Purpura were included,of which 98 cases(about 51.04%)had gastrointestinal damage.In the single factor analysis,age≥7 years old,lesion range,WBC,NE%,NLR,PLT,ASO,D-D,the difference between groups was significant(P<0.05),with statistical significance,the above indicators and Henoch-Schonlein purpura complicated with gastrointestinal damage was significantly correlated.There was no significant difference in gender,nationality,onset season,joint symptoms,CRP,HGB,HDL,FIB,Ig A,and ESR between the two groups(P>0.05).There was no significant correlation between the above indexes and Henoch-Schonlein purpura complicated with gastrointestinal damage.Further multivariate logistic regression analysis showed that age>7 years(OR=1.025),rash range(OR=1.477),white blood cell count(OR=1.183),neutrophil ratio(OR=1.045),DD dimer(OR=1.483)were independent risk factors for digestive tract damage in children with Henoch-Schonlein Purpura.The established prediction model was Y=age×0.025+rash range×0.390+WBC×0.168+NE%×0.044+D-D×0.394-1.236.AUC was 0.796(95%CI:0.730~0.863).The sensitivity and specificity corresponding to the maximum Youden index were respectively 73.45%and78.48%Conclusion:In children with Henoch-Schonlein purpura in this district,age≥7years old,skin lesions exceeding the lower limbs,WBC increase,NE%increase,and D-D increase are independent risk factors for the above children.The prediction model established in this study has certain reference significance for early prediction and early intervention of allergic purpura and digestive tract damage in children. |
